async def get_data(self):
data = {
"IP": str(self.ip),
"Model": "Unknown",
"Hostname": "Unknown",
"Hashrate": 0,
"Temperature": 0,
"Pool User": "Unknown",
"Wattage": 0,
"Split": 0,
"Pool 1": "Unknown",
"Pool 1 User": "Unknown",
"Pool 2": "",
"Pool 2 User": "",
}
model = await self.get_model()
hostname = await self.get_hostname()
miner_data = await self.api.multicommand(
"summary", "temps", "tunerstatus", "pools"
)
summary = miner_data.get("summary")[0]
temps = miner_data.get("temps")[0]
tunerstatus = miner_data.get("tunerstatus")[0]
pools = miner_data.get("pools")[0]
if model:
data["Model"] = model
if hostname:
data["Hostname"] = hostname
if summary:
hr = summary.get("SUMMARY")
if hr:
if len(hr) > 0:
hr = hr[0].get("MHS av")
if hr:
data["Hashrate"] = round(hr / 1000000, 2)
if temps:
temp = temps.get("TEMPS")
if temp:
if len(temp) > 0:
temp = temp[0].get("Chip")
if temp:
data["Temperature"] = round(temp, 2)
if pools:
pool_1 = None
pool_2 = None
pool_1_user = None
pool_2_user = None
pool_1_quota = 1
pool_2_quota = 1
quota = 0
for pool in pools.get("POOLS"):
if not pool_1_user:
pool_1_user = pool.get("User")
pool_1 = pool["URL"]
pool_1_quota = pool["Quota"]
elif not pool_2_user:
pool_2_user = pool.get("User")
pool_2 = pool["URL"]
pool_2_quota = pool["Quota"]
if not pool.get("User") == pool_1_user:
if not pool_2_user == pool.get("User"):
pool_2_user = pool.get("User")
pool_2 = pool["URL"]
pool_2_quota = pool["Quota"]
if pool_2_user and not pool_2_user == pool_1_user:
quota = f"{pool_1_quota}/{pool_2_quota}"
if pool_1:
data["Pool 1"] = pool_1
if pool_1_user:
data["Pool 1 User"] = pool_1_user
data["Pool User"] = pool_1_user
if pool_2:
data["Pool 2"] = pool_2
if pool_2_user:
data["Pool 2 User"] = pool_2_user
if quota:
data["Quota"] = quota
if tunerstatus:
tuner = tunerstatus.get("TUNERSTATUS")
if tuner:
if len(tuner) > 0:
wattage = tuner[0].get("PowerLimit")
if wattage:
data["Wattage"] = wattage
return data
